The Importance of Calculating Aquarium Size
Precision matters in fish keeping. Understanding the exact water volume of an aquarium is not simply a matter of interest; it affects numerous crucial aspects of maintenance:
- Stocking Limits: The golden guideline of "one inch of fish per gallon of water" is a huge simplification, however water volume stays the standard for figuring out how lots of fish a tank can safely support.
- Medication Dosages: Under-dosing medication can stop working to treat ill fish, while over-dosing can be fatal. Accurate water volume estimations guarantee precise treatment.
- Water Conditioners and Additives: Adding the correct quantity of dechlorinator, fertilizers, or pH adjusters relies totally on understanding the exact gallons or liters in the system.
- Devices Sizing: Filters, heating units, and lighting systems are ranked based upon tank volume.
Requirement Aquarium Shapes and Their Formulas
While custom-made tanks come in limitless setups, a lot of aquariums fall under basic geometric shapes. Determining volume requires basic geometry.
Below are the basic formulas used to determine the volume of water an aquarium holds. ( Note: To transform cubic inches to United States liquid gallons, divide the total cubic inches by 231. For liters, divide cubic centimeters by 1,000).
1. Rectangular Aquariums
Without a doubt the most common shape, rectangular tanks are simple to calculate. Procedure the interior length, width, and water height in inches.
₤ ₤ text Volume (Gallons) = frac text Length times text Width times text Height 231 ₤ ₤
2. Cylindrical Aquariums
Round or tower tanks require the formula for the volume of a cylinder, utilizing the radius (half of the size) and the height.
₤ ₤ text Volume (Gallons) = frac pi times text Radius ^ 2 times text Height 231 ₤ ₤.( Where ₤ pi ₤ is approximately 3.1416)
3. Bow-Front Aquariums
Bow-front tanks present a small challenge due to their curved front glass. Since of the bulge, basic rectangular measurements will lead to an underestimation.
- Technique: Measure the flat back width and the side depth as normal. For the width at the center (largest point of the bow), take a typical between the flat back width and the maximum width, then use the basic rectangular formula. Alternatively, makers often label bow-front capacities plainly.
Typical Aquarium Dimensions and Volumes
To assist visualize standard sizes, the table below details common aquarium dimensions and their approximate total water volumes (measured in US Gallons and Litres).
| Tank Type | Measurements (L x W x H in inches) | Approximate US Gallons | Approximate Litres |
|---|---|---|---|
| Requirement 10 Gallon | 20" x 10" x 12" | 10 Gallons | 38 Litres |
| Basic 20 Long | 30" x 12" x 12" | 20 Gallons | 76 Litres |
| Requirement 29 Gallon | 30" x 12" x 18" | 29 Gallons | 110 Litres |
| Requirement 40 Breeder | 36" x 18" x 16" | 40 Gallons | 151 Litres |
| Standard 55 Gallon | 48" x 13" x 21" | 55 Gallons | 208 Litres |
| Standard 75 Gallon | 48" x 18" x 21" | 75 Gallons | 284 Litres |
| Standard 90 Gallon | 48" x 18" x 24" | 90 Gallons | 340 Litres |
Note: These estimations represent total physical volume. Actual water volume will be a little lower once substrate, driftwood, rocks, and the space at the top of the tank are factored in.
Step-by-Step Guide: How to Calculate Water Volume in an Existing Tank
If an aquarium is already set up, calculating the specific water volume can be challenging due to the fact that decors and substrate displace water. Follow these actions for an accurate measurement:
- Measure the Water Level: Measure the height of the water from the top of the substrate to the water surface (not the total height of the glass).
- Procedure Length and Width: Measure the interior length and width of the glass.
- Apply the Formula: Multiply Length × Width × Height (in inches) and divide by 231.
- Account for Displacement: As a general guideline, heavy aquascaping (great deals of rocks, large driftwood, and thick substrate) can displace 10% to 15% of the calculated water volume. Deduct this portion to discover the real water volume.
Physical Space Planning: Beyond Water Volume
Computing aquarium size is not just about water capability; it is also about guaranteeing the space and furnishings can physically accommodate the setup. Water is remarkably heavy.
The Weight Factor
A gallon of freshwater weighs roughly 8.34 pounds (3.78 kg). Saltwater is slightly much heavier at roughly 8.55 pounds per gallon.
When calculating the total weight of an aquarium, one must factor in:
- Water weight (Gallons × 8.34 lbs)
- Glass or acrylic tank weight
- Substrate (sand and gravel are heavy)
- Rocks, driftwood, and devices
Overall Weight Estimation for Popular Sizes
| Tank Size | Estimated Water Weight | Estimated Total Weight (With Tank, Stand, & & Decor) |
|---|---|---|
| 10 Gallon | ~ 83 lbs | ~ 110 lbs (49 kg) |
| 20 Gallon | ~ 166 lbs | ~ 225 lbs (102 kg) |
| 55 Gallon | ~ 458 lbs | ~ 625 lbs (283 kg) |
| 75 Gallon | ~ 625 lbs | ~ 850 lbs (385 kg) |
Warning: Never put a medium-to-large aquarium on basic family furniture like bookshelves or dressers. Always use a ranked aquarium stand developed to disperse weight evenly.

- Water Stability: A typical mistaken belief is that small tanks are much easier to keep. In truth, big bodies of water are far more stable. In a 5-gallon tank, an error in feeding or a sudden spike in ammonia can be fatal within hours. In a 75-gallon tank, the environment has enough buffer to soak up minor variations safely.
- Upkeep Access: Consider the physical reach needed for upkeep. Deep tanks (over 24 inches) typically need specific long-handled tools or perhaps stepping stools to reach the substrate during water modifications.
